In this episode McLeod's Daughters actor Lisa Chappell arrives in Malaysia at the edge of South East Asia, and starts to wonder if she might be an inside-at-home, rather than intrepid, traveller. The geographically-impaired, self-confessed snake-phobic actor journeys into one of the world's oldest rainforests, meets the nomadic Orang Asli people and enjoys a walk, 45 metres above the forest-floor. Things go downhill when she injures her back on a boat trip and tries to finish the trip early, before rediscovering the travel bug, shortly before flying out of Kuala Lumpur.
I love Malaysia, and I'll think of bougainvillea and sweet smiles and cell phones when I think of it.– Lisa Chappell reflects on Malaysia
